I have a concotion that I take when I'm sick that seems to work wonders: Two minced cloves of garlic, about a half-dollar-sized chunk of ginger, shredded boiled in 12 oz. of water, with a glob of honey, a splash of lime. I dunk a green tea bag in the whole mess, and then strain off the solids. Sometimes a gluck of coconut oil. Soothing to the throat and seems to really help, along with some goldenseal, zinc and cat's claw. Dark rum when my body calls for it, and as much sleep as I can get.
If you bundle up to help your fever do it's thing, make sure somebody is watching you to make sure your fever doesn't get dangerously high. For me, after a few hours of babbling and humming and grunting, my fever breaks, and from that point on, I'm on the road to recovery.
